关于android 内置数据库文件访问

来源:互联网 发布:excel 数据统计图 编辑:程序博客网 时间:2024/06/05 17:39
我们打开Android Device Monitor工具。

1.发现File Explorer 文件为空。
原因:没有打开Android模拟器,so无法查看模拟器文件。
解决方法:运行模拟器,重新打开Android Device Monitor工具。
2.发现data文件无法访问。
权限限制(模拟器默认无访问权限) drwx-----x;后边三位没有rw
解决:1)安装adb***************************对于android管理相当重要
           2)win r   ->  cmd   命令控制
           3)adb   shell 控制          C:\Users\17854>adb shell     虚拟机shell命令控制
                                                 generic_x86:/ $ su                管理员权限
                                                generic_x86:/ # chmod  777 /data/        777最高权限(包括读写)
                                             generic_x86:/ # chmod  777 /data/data                     (层层赋予权限)
                                             generic_x86:/ # chmod  777 /data/data/com.example.android.loading
3.来到了.db面前,发现.db用Android Device Monitor工具导出控制失败。
原因:模拟器没有权限导出。
解决:1)win r   ->  cmd   命令控制
                             C:\Users\17854>adb root **************************当然字节获取权限也可以
                             C:\Users\17854>adb remount
                                    (remount succeeded出现,表示成功)


题主也是新手,希望同观看者共同进步!
原创粉丝点击